Why are you entitled to 600 €?

The European Regulation EC 261/2004 is very strict regarding air passenger rights. The amount of fixed compensation does not depend on the price of your ticket, but only on the flight distance.

Details of your right to compensation

  • Departure airport: Amsterdam Airport Schiphol (AMS)
  • Arrival airport: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port (CAN)
  • Flight distance: 9 140 km (~11h26)
  • Applicable compensation: 600 €

Remember that this law applies whether you are traveling in economy or business class, and regardless of the passenger's nationality.

How to know if the flight China Southern Airlines Amsterdam - Guangzhou is eligible?

The 3-hour limit is calculated at the moment the aircraft doors open at Guangzhou Baiyun International Airport airport. If this is the case, and the flight cancellation is not due to extraordinary circumstances, China Southern Airlines owes you 600 €.

The compensation also covers boarding denials (overbooking). If China Southern Airlines sold more seats than planned and you stay on the tarmac at Amsterdam Airport Schiphol, the 600 € compensation is automatic.

What are the conditions for China Southern Airlines to compensate you?

  • Delay at arrival: You arrived with more than 3 hours delay at Guangzhou.
  • Cancellation: The airline cancelled the flight less than 14 days before departure.
  • Overbooking: You were denied boarding against your will at Amsterdam airport.
  • Airline responsibility: The problem must be attributable to China Southern Airlines (technical problem, sick crew, scheduling...).

Warning: Extraordinary circumstances (extreme weather preventing takeoff from Amsterdam, air traffic controllers' strike, political instability) exempt the airline from its obligation to compensate.

The impact of a strike on your China Southern Airlines compensation

A work stoppage of China Southern Airlines crews is considered inherent in the normal activity of the carrier and no longer constitutes a valid excuse to refuse the 600 €.

Warning however: if the cancellation is directly attributable to the airport staff or a decision by air navigation, China Southern Airlines is released from its obligation to pay the legal indemnity of 600 euros, but not from its duty of assistance.

What are your rights at Amsterdam airport in case of prolonged wait?

The right to assistance is a crucial provision of the European text. Even before speaking of your 600 €, if the delay stretches at Amsterdam Airport Schiphol airport, China Southern Airlines is required to distribute vouchers to eat and drink.

Some passengers are unaware that transportation between the hotel and Amsterdam Airport Schiphol terminal is also included in the legal package due by China Southern Airlines.
